Our “Rite Journey Programme” guides the boys as they are beginning to leave behind elements of boyhood and are starting the journey of taking on the responsibilities manhood demands. The boys are also heavily involved in a number of experiential based activities including:  

  • Queenscliff or Anglesea Camps – The boys immersed themselves in the various activities on offer including: surfing, snorkelling, team initiatives and canoe challenge.  The night time sessions run by the Pastoral Care Tutors explored leadership themes and perceptions based around what it means to be a good man;
  • Retreat – A focus on discovering true masculinity and the many challenges young men face in our modern world was explored; 
  • SPC/Loreto Social – Ballroom dancing classes culminating with a social evening with the Year 9 Loreto girls.
